Bruxism refers to the habit of grinding teeth during sleep or unconsciously during the day. It gets worse little by little over time. It is a long-term vicious cycle disease. It is generally divided into 3 types: ① Teeth grinding type: Teeth grinding often occurs after falling asleep at night, which is often called nocturnal bruxism. Patients grind their teeth or clench their teeth during sleep. Since the teeth grinding is often accompanied by a "crunching" sound, it is also commonly called "grinding teeth". Because it often occurs during sleep at night, it is also called "nocturnal bruxism". The patients themselves are usually unaware of the condition and are often told by others. Because of the impact on others, especially spouses, it is taken more seriously. ② Clenching type: People often clench their teeth unconsciously when concentrating during the day, but there is no grinding of the upper and lower teeth ③Mixed type: Both nocturnal bruxism and daytime clenching of teeth. Treatment There are many treatments for bruxism, and the main clinical purpose is to reduce the damage caused by bruxism to the occlusal surface of the teeth and alleviate the symptoms of muscles and joints. The principle is to block the cause of the disease and reduce the damage. 1) Psychological treatment: There are indeed psychological factors that cause excessive tension in the jaw muscles. Eliminate tension, relieve unnecessary worries, and arrange work reasonably. If necessary, take diazepam tablets orally, 1-2 times a day, one tablet each time. There is dependency. 2) Treatment to reduce brain excitement: Resting and relaxing before going to bed, doing proper gymnastics, avoiding stimulating foods and smoking, and improving the sleeping environment are all helpful in reducing the brain's excitement. Mobilize the patient's self-awareness and self-control psychological effect to reduce the occurrence of bruxism. The effect is very small. 3) Muscle relaxation therapy: Excessive tension in the jaw muscles is one of the causes of bruxism. Relieving excessive muscle tension during treatment is a necessary means to control bruxism. Commonly used methods include: the use of muscle relaxants; physical therapy, training of the physiological functions of the masticatory muscles; massage; audio-visual cues and other methods. The effect is very small. 4) Treatment with awakening stimulation during sleep: Through biofeedback, the patient is awakened by electrical signals such as sound when bruxism occurs, thereby temporarily stopping bruxism. Some researchers have performed temporary afferent electrical stimulation on the lips, and the results showed that it was effective in controlling bruxism. However, this method interferes with the sleep of patients and their cohabitants and is not effective in the long term. 5 ) Occlusal adjustment treatment: By grinding a small amount of tooth tissue, removing occlusal interference and premature occlusal contact, and establishing an occlusal balance relationship, a physiological balance between the jaw, masticatory muscles, and temporomandibular joint can be achieved, and bruxism can be eliminated.
